Attitudes


It's all in the attitude
4100 Manchester Ave
St. Louis, MO 63110
United States
+1 314 534 3858
One of St. Louis' most popular gay and lesbian bars, Attitudes also attracts a large straight crowd. It's a great place to relax and is a favorite after-work stop. The bar hosts eight televisions for sports fans to watch while relaxing over a glass of frosty beer. The large dance floor invites everyone to unwind and move to the music played by the disc jockey. Surrounding the dance floor are raised seats, mirrors and many lights. There's music here for everyone, from country to rock to golden oldies. For those who are not into dancing, there are dart games, a jukebox and karaoke. A small kitchen serves a few light items and burgers until closing on the weekends. A $3 admission fee is charged after 10pm on Saturdays. Entry is restricted to persons over the age of 21.

Casino Queen


Hotel, Casino, Restaurants
200 South Front Street
St. Louis, IL 62201
United States
+1 800 777 0777
http://casinoqueen.com
Casino Queen offers room, board, and gambling in East St. Louis. The Casino features a variety of games and has a reputation for liberal slots payouts, with table limits from $2 to $2000. The Gateway Arch of St. Louis is directly across the river, and is visible from hotel room windows.

Have A Nice Day Cafe


Psychedelic 70s scene
500 St. Louis Union Station
St. Louis, MO 63103
United States
+1 314 436 7311
While in the downtown area, step back in time to the psychedelic 70s and shake a groove in this funky retro café. Among the fun and frolicking, however, there are some rules, including a dress code that requires shirts to be tucked in. Crowds of college students frequent this establishment, but do not be surprised to see a grandma or grandpa here, too. Have a Nice Day Cafe is a popular straight café but is also a hangout among some of the gay/lesbian crowd. A menu of tasty American dishes awaits the hungry visitor. While the list of items is not long, the quality makes up for the lack of quantity.

Meshuggah Coffee House


Cozy & Cheap, but Odd
6269 Delmar
St. Louis, MO 63130
United States
+1 314 726 5662
With alternative music blaring from the speakers and a tasty selection of teas and coffees, this cafe ranks as a favorite among the University City college crowd. The décor is not outstanding, but the tables are spacious. The cafe offers a small reading selection consisting of a dictionary and some magazines. With less than desirable cleanliness and a smoke-filled atmosphere, this may not be the best choice of a place to take business clients or colleagues. However, for those in town on business and looking for a good place to relax, have an iced mocha or coffee and bagel, it could be the place.

Riddles' Penultimate Cafe & Wine Bar


Best wine list in St. Louis
6307 Delmar Blvd
St. Louis, MO 63130
United States
+1 314 725 6985
http://www.riddlescafe.com/
Eclectic is the theme in this independently owned restaurant and a relaxed atmosphere enhances the casual decor of Riddles. You can listen to live blues and jazz while sampling the Steak Marchand de Vin, which comes grilled to order with a French-Creole sauce. Fresh seafood specials are prepared daily, and all entrees include a fresh vegetable and choice of salad or soup. Many of the recipes are Andy's own creations, and much of the desserts are homemade. The inside has a bistro-style decor, and there are additional tables outside, making Riddles a good choice for businesspeople looking for a great meal and a laidback place to invite colleagues.
